If you've ever been around a hydraulic system failure, you know the sheer frustration of fluid leaking under high pressure. It's not just about the mess; it's about downtime, safety risks, and costly repairs. So, what separates a reliable connection from a potential failure point, especially when your system is pushing 3,000, 5,000, or even 10,000 psi? The answer often lies in the seemingly small but critically important component: the hydraulic fitting. Getting this choice right is what keeps everything running smoothly.

Let's break down the common types of fittings you'll encounter. JIC 37-degree flare fittings​ are a North American staple, creating a solid metal-to-metal seal. They're widely used in mobile equipment like excavators due to their decent pressure handling—often up to around 6,000 psi. Then you have O-Ring Face Seal (ORFS) fittings, which incorporate an elastomeric O-ring seated in a groove on the fitting's face. This design is fantastic for preventing leaks under high pressure and constant vibration, making them a top choice for systems where zero leakage is non-negotiable. For the really demanding applications, flange fittings​ (like SAE Code 62) distribute clamping force evenly with bolts, handling pressures above 6,000 psi, which is common in heavy industrial power units and offshore platforms. DIN metric fittings, often seen on European machinery, frequently use a bite-type or compression ring mechanism and are standardized in Light (L) and Heavy (S) series for different pressure ranges. Pressure rating is the obvious starting point. You must select a fitting whose maximum working pressure rating exceeds your system's maximum operating pressure, including any potential pressure spikes that can occur during valve closures or shock loads. A fitting that's adequate for steady-state pressure might fail under impulse cycling. Material choice is another big one. Carbon steel​ is common for its strength and cost-effectiveness, but stainless steel​ becomes essential in corrosive environments or where cleanliness is critical, like in food processing or marine applications, even if it sometimes has a slightly lower pressure rating than alloy steel. Don't forget temperature, either. High heat can weaken materials and damage seals. Standard Buna-N O-rings have their limits, so for extreme temperatures, you might need Viton or other specialized compounds.

Installation is where even the best-fitting choice can go wrong. Over-tightening a JIC fitting can collapse the flare, while under-tightening an ORFS fitting might not compress the O-ring enough. Using the proper torque and ensuring threads and sealing surfaces are clean are non-negotiable steps. In high-vibration environments, fittings like ORFS or flange types that are less prone to loosening are often the smarter choice.

So, how do you bring all this theory together? For a new system design where leak-free performance is paramount, especially with expected vibration, ORFS fittings are often a reliable bet. When maintaining older equipment built to JIC standards, sticking with JIC ensures compatibility, but pay close attention to the flare quality during assembly. For the most extreme pressure scenarios or large tubing, flange connections are typically the most robust solution. And when working with European machinery, you'll likely be dealing with DIN standards, which emphasize precision and often use metric threads and O-ring or bite-type seals.
